You are responsible for handling day-to-day monitoring and posting of cash transactions, and invoice processing, as well as preparation

of monthly journal entries, account reconciliations, and revenue recognition testing.

This Position. Is an integral part of the Accounting and Finance team at LB Foster. Some examples of the work you might do include. Monitor the daily Electronic Bank Feed postings for several bank accounts and perform daily clearing of cash transactions. Perform 3-way match invoice processing for Infor Visual. Prepare month end closing functions and journal entries for multiple divisions in two ERP systems. Prepare monthly bank reconciliations and other general ledger account reconciliations. Assist with reconciling intercompany and intersystem transactions between the SAP and Infor Visual ERP systems.

Complete monthly revenue recognition testing for Infor Visual ERP locations under the guidance of the Senior Accountant II. Assist with the Sarbanes Oxley compliance testing and support both internal and external audit requests. What Do You Need? Bachelor’s degree in finance or related field required. 0-2 years of relevant experience in a manufacturing ERP environment preferred.
